Reservations and Payment
Reservations for your holiday may be made directly by submitting the booking form available on our website or you may download your filled form, have it signed and sent to us. When you know for certain that this is a firm booking, you will need to pay a deposit of USD 200 (or equivalent in a freely convertible currency) to enable us to confirm your booking. Once we have received the deposit, we will issue you with a confirmation invoice which will also give details of the full balance due on the tour after the payment of the deposit. This balance must be received buy us not later that 45 days before your departure for the holiday. If the balance due is not received by us by the due date, as specified above, we reserve the right to treat your holiday booking as cancelled by yourself, in which case the cancellation charges detailed below will apply.

If you book your holiday through another Travel Agent, any deposit paid to them is held on your behalf until you receive a confirmation invoice from us. After you receive our confirmation, the amount paid to the Travel Agent is held on our behalf.


Alterations and Modifications
It is possible to change from a reserved to an alternative tour which is on offer, but the price difference will have to be advised first and your firm commitment received to pay for the difference in cost between the two alternative tours. A change of tour is done only subject to availability of equivalent hotel rooms and other facilities and this must be confirmed by us and communicated to you before you arrive on holiday. An amendment fee of USD 20 per person will apply to all tour modifications

Cancellations (Yours)
If for any valid reason you wish to cancel a confirmed reservation, please have this done in writing as soon as possible. On receipt of your letter, we will effect the cancellation and the following charges will automatically apply:

Prior to 45 days - Deposit is forfeited
44-35 days - 30% of total holiday cost
34-25days - 60 % of total holiday cost
24-15days - 75% of total holiday cost
14-7 days - 90% of total holiday cost
Less than 7days - 100% of total holiday cost


Cancellations (Ours)
We reserve the right to cancel any tour if circumstances so require, except that we shall not cancel, without due compensation, any holiday within 45 days prior to departure and for which full payment has been received, except when we are forced to do so for reasons beyond our control. Such reasons include, but are not limited to, war or threat of war, civil strife, industrial action due to trade disputes, earthquakes, floods and other natural disasters, bad weather, transport delays or cancellations due to technical problems. In all such circumstances, which are outside our control, we shall not pay any compensation for cancelled tours.

Visas & Health Requirements
It is the responsibility of each individual travelling on holiday and taking any of our tours to ensure that all their travel documents (passports/visas/health cards) are valid for travel. Please contact local embassies of the countries to which you wish to travel for full immigration advise.

Insurance
Before you commence your travel, we advise that you take out adequate travel insurance for yourself and all family members travelling together with you on holiday. Your insurance should be adequate to cover your medical expenses both for in patient and out patient treatment, hospital charges and Doctor's fees, flight delays and cancellations, baggage irregularities and so on.

Liability
Raydoll Tours and Travel Ltd act only as Agents of the clients in all matters relating to hotel accommodation, air, road, and railway transport. Your tour or safari may involve travelling to remote or secluded tourist spots and may sometimes involve certain risks such as those inherent in travel by air, road, train or boat, or other risks that may lead to sudden illness in remote areas without sophisticated medical facilities or fast means of evacuation. In certain cases, delay, change of itinerary, injury, loss or death may result from such risks. We do not undertake responsibility for the provisions of medical care nor do we accept liability for any injury, damage, loss, accident, delays or any other irregularity except as is provided for by the respective jurisdiction of the courts of the country in which the tour is undertaken.
